Upper Deck is losing the Marvel license. Topps has announced its first Marvel set, Topps Finest X-Men '97, with a release date of Q1 2025. There are six verified UD sets coming later this year. That's 20 total Marvel sets in 2024, up from 18 in 2023.

There are potentially other sets unannounced that may or may not exist, based on blank sketch cards or completed sketches, including a Women of Marvel set and Marvel Allegiance: Secret Wars. Thanks to glorbgorb for sharing info on these.

Noone is talking about the new Topps (UK) Marvel release....which will be indicative of when Fanatics take over.

Marvel Chrome Sapphire....

What a horrendous release, especially at that price point!

1) rehash of non original art (the same as Topps Chrome Marvel which came out a couple months ago), but with X-fractorish finish.

2) 320 quid ($420) from Topps, for a box of 32 cards (27-28 bases and 4 -5 numbered)

Boring, Dry, and all the people who posted videos busting these are influencers and their first reactions are "this box was 320 on release and is now selling on Ebay for 450!" and by the end its always "that wasnt the greatest box in the world"....well DUH!

This will be the future. High box price, multiple release with same rehashed, super high parallel count (its coming). Main draw will be the lottery hits (which will either have bounties put on them or shilled to Everest to support box prices)
Boxes will be scalper to scalpers mostly with a few uninformed buyers gettting their faces ripped off (far more than now) on gambles
Singles will be HIGH but not indicative of value but more that not many will be busted and also the ones that gets bent over wont be willing to straight away get 10-20 cents on the dollar in liquidating. Also no e-pack

There may be a couple of releases that are hits but as soon as release the boxes will be scalped to a level where its not even close to worth getting
